In this episode we discuss the oppressive experience of 'clock time' in the modern, neoliberal world. After all, "time is money". Can we create a world in which this oppressive experience is mitigated? Eliminated? Should we get rid of clock time altogether? We end with a discussion of Aaron's perpetual tardiness and the internalization of the capitalist value of promptness.
